Ainsworth Jbl Caterham Ltd
Latest contact details and other information for Ainsworth Jbl Caterham Ltd, a Pharmacy in Greater London, UK.
Note: This is a pharmacy HQ and may not be open to the public.
Contact Details
Address
AINSWORTHS HOMOEOPATHIC PHARMACY, 36 NEW CAVENDISH STREET, LONDON, GREATER LONDON, W1G 8UF
Other Information